Gaming or gambling? Lifting the lid on in-game loot boxes

The digital treasure chests and different casino-like rewards inside your youngsters’s video games might pose dangers you shouldn’t play down

Traditionally, many video video games adopted a simple financial mannequin: pay as soon as, play without end. Nowadays, nonetheless, buying a sport is usually just the start. On the similar time, fashionable gaming has more and more embraced free-to-play ecosystems, the place gamers get entry to the bottom sport for free of charge, however are consistently nudged to spend cash on in-game objects within the hope that these extras will velocity up their progress, present aggressive benefits, or improve their gaming expertise.

Enter loot bins, pores and skin betting, and different microtransactions which have turn into a controversial function of many video video games. However whereas the strains between leisure and playing have turn into blurry, the implications are coming into focus. As soon as dismissed as a distinct segment concern, sealed thriller bins and different chance-driven, casino-like rewards are actually acknowledged as potential contributors to gambling addiction amongst children and teens, a lot of whom don’t even notice they’re playing.

In the meantime, the wheels of regulation flip reasonably slowly. Many dad and mom, for his or her half, are additionally usually caught off guard and wrestle to maintain their youngsters and households out of hurt’s means.

Methods of the gaming commerce

Loot bins – not all dissimilar from lottery scratch playing cards or to digital chocolate eggs containing random plastic toys – are maybe essentially the most controversial sort of in-game rewards. Main gaming franchises, corresponding to Sweet Crush, Fortnite, FIFA, League of Legends and Closing Fantasy, have additionally relied on income from these “seize baggage” and different microtransactions to offset improvement prices. Research estimate that by the tip of 2025, loot bins will generate over US$20 billion in income.

For the uninitiated, right here’s how loot bins work:

  • a participant spends actual cash to purchase a loot field, or receives it as a reward, with out understanding what’s inside
  • the content material is randomized, making the acquisition a big gamble
  • uncommon and extremely fascinating rewards are deliberately scarce, encouraging repeated spending

That is the place the parallels to fit machines and roulette wheels turn into inconceivable to disregard. It’s little surprise, then, that this mixture of suspense, reward, and intermittent reinforcement retains gamers coming again, to the purpose of presumably encouraging addictive spending amongst particularly younger individuals. The issue is additional exacerbated by the accessibility of cell gadgets and the shortage of age verification controls on many platforms.

Certainly, whereas casinos are topic to laws and licensing necessities, many video video games function in a authorized grey space. For younger gamers, the danger of compulsive spending is especially actual. The implications could be extreme, together with the event of playing behaviors and vital monetary losses, usually unbeknownst to oldsters.

Third-party playing websites and influencers: The state of play

Loot bins aren’t only a downside inside video games – they’ve spawned a whole secondary playing market. Third-party web sites enable gamers to commerce or wager their in-game objects, corresponding to weapon skins for some extremely standard video games, for actual cash.

These websites usually function in a regulatory grey space and face little-to-no regulation. A lot of them don’t actively cease minors from betting, all whereas the gamers who lose cash usually haven’t any recourse.

The connection between gaming and playing is usually additional strengthened by social media influencers who maintain large sway over younger audiences. Some might funnel followers into playing platforms, presumably incomes commissions based mostly on person losses – and generally with out disclosing that they actually owned the platform.

What can dad and mom do?

The issue with loot bins and different controversial in-game purchases isn’t going away anytime quickly. What are you able to as a mum or dad do to assist mitigate the underlying dangers?

  • Discuss to your youngsters about playing mechanics in video games, since likelihood is excessive that they don’t notice they’re partaking in gambling-like habits. They need to perceive the distinction between incomes rewards in a sport and spending actual cash to purchase random objects.
  • Control what video games your youngster is enjoying and whether or not they’re partaking with loot bins or different microtransactions.
  • Some platforms allow you to set spending limits and prohibit or flip off in-game purchases. Use these options to stop unintended or extreme spending on loot bins or different microtransactions.
  • Allow parental controls that may block entry to sure video games or in-app purchases and/or allow you to set spending limits or approve any purchases made.
  • Take into account monitoring all their on-line exercise, together with the social media influencers they observe.
  • Set a optimistic instance – take your eyes off your personal screens and encourage offline hobbies to cut back your youngsters’s display time.
